An excerpt from the Governor's press release

December 10, 2004
(I)n a special ceremony, Governor Mark R. Warner recognized individuals and programs across the Commonwealth who are living the vision of a community-based system of mental health, mental retardation and substance abuse services.  In a special recognition ceremony, Governor Warner said, “These individuals and organizations have created opportunities for our citizens to express pride in their accomplishments and hope for their futures.  They have supported Virginians in defining and REACHing their own goals and making decisions about their lives.  And they have worked to expand service options that emphasize community integration and independence.  Each of these Virginians exemplifies the ideal of public service.  Each is improving our system of care.”

The Department of Mental Health, Mental Retardation and Substance Abuse Services hosted a statewide Governor’s Conference December 9 and 10, 2004, at the Richmond Sheraton West.  The theme of the conference was: Self-Determination, Empowerment and Recovery—Envision the Possibilities.  The presentations and workshops highlight programs and people across the CommonwealthMary McQuown, Program Director of REACH that exemplify the Vision of a community-based system of services that promotes self-determination, recovery, resilience and the highest possible level of peer participation in work, relationships, and all aspects of community life.

Governor Warner recognized  ... Mary McQuown, Program Director for Recovery, Education and Creative Healing (REACH).  This program educates people with serious mental illness and their service providers about recovery concepts.  Ms. McQuown is a member of the Mental Health Planning Council and the Board of Directors of the Chesapeake Community Services Board. 

Blob of color as bullet Our Mission

REACH promotes self-discovery and self-appreciation through improving life skills, fostering increased confidence, and investing in personal recovery.
